    Overall 4.25 Stars…read more Buying a new sleep number mattress and base can get your appetite going. After a successful purchase and a hemorrhaging from my credit card, we opted to celebrate the occasion with a meal. And Lo and behold Table 100 was just across the street from where we were. Ambiance 4 Stars - as you walk into the establishment, you are transported back where the warm wood interior, cozy white table cloth tables or booths, high end bar drinks, and classy servers in their white or black attire are waiting to serve you. There plenty of tables and booths to seat a plentiful of patrons. And if you need a little bit more private, you can request a private room depending how many are in the party. 4.5 Stars - Service: our server, Andrew was wonderful, professional and has a great sense of humor. We bantered throughout our dinner but the conversation never crossed over to make anyone uncomfortable. He was observant of our needs and when to bring our next course. Our glasses stayed full with our beverage. 4.25 Stars - Food We ordered from the dinner menu instead of lunch due to our timing at 3:00. Let's just call it "Linner". Haha. 4 Stars - Grilled Swordfish- My wife ordered the dish and came with a decent size grilled swordfish fish, sauté spinach, creamed mash potatoes, and a beurre blanc sauce (lemon, butter and dry white wine). The swordfish was thick and moist; not dry at all. The beurre blanc balanced the bland spinach and the seasoned swordfish. The creamed potatoes were creamy, buttery's and not too salty. 3.75 Stars - Pan seared Redfish with cube fried potatoes, sauté green beans, beurre blanc sauce and top w a Chilean tomato salsa. The redfish was moist and tasty but I wish it had a little bit seared on it for a crunchy factor. The cubed potatoes were good but nothing to write about. The fresh sauté green beans could have a bit more garlic butter. 3.5 Stars Side dish: Deep Fried Brussel Sprouts. Hot, steamy and fresh. Has a slight crunch on the exterior leaves and was seasoned w a sprinkle of salt. 3.75 Dessert: Crème Brûlée and coffee. The crème brûlée crust was crunchy and the vanilla egg custard was good and smooth. It would have been better was a scoop of fresh whipped cream to go with the fresh fruit and crunchy layer. 5 Stars - French pressed Italian coffee. The coffee was a highlight of the dessert. It was hot, fresh, and strong. Just like an Italian coffee should be. It was between an espresso and caffe' Americano. Our, server, Andrew did a wonderful job on the coffee! I definitely recommend this place and we will be back. Don't forget to ask for Andrew, if he is available.
